Mumbai, May 3 -- Singer Neha Kakkar, who was judging the ongoing singing reality show Indian Idol season 12, has been missing from the show for two weeks now. Her absence has left the loyal viewers concerned about why the singer is not shooting.

Maharashtra government has currently ordered to stop all TV and film shootings across the state due to rise in coronavirus cases. According to reports, the Indian Idol 12 team has moved to Daman from Mumbai due to partial lockdown, with a panel of new judges.
